We are believing to be able to start a new business by buying uniform material and start making other uniforms. The cost for each uniform is about $5.00. Instead of paying someone from outside to make these uniforms for our children; I am going to hire a teacher to teach some of the parents to sew. We will buy a sewing machine and make our own uniforms as the parents continue to learn. The sewing machine is about $90.00 and the teacher will charge $30.00 per month to teach about 10 people. After our people learn how to make these uniforms we will no longer have to hire out or buy from somewhere else. The cost comes out to about the same but will own a sewing machine and this will create income and teach a trade for about 10 people.
We are also starting a chicken project with the young adults here. We will buy 4 mature chickens and 1 male for three people. Each chicken will cost about $4.50. Within three months we will evaluate the care and progress of those chickens. After 3 months each person should have 20 chickens and they will take 5 of those chickens and start someone else in the same project, keep 2 for themselves and sell the remainder of the chickens when they are mature. If we can get wire it will be safer for the chickens not to be eaten by mountain cats, large lizards or hawks. Wire for fencing is about $40.00 per roll but it is only a onetime cost.
The ladies here we will start a goat project. We will buy a small goat for about $16.00. After 3 months it will be ready for mating. Gestation period is about 3 months and each goat will produce 1-3 goats (lets us believe for 3). They will then give one goat to someone else to start a new project, keep one for them, and sell the other.
